Ratalu Purple yams are cylindrical and rounded at the ends and differ in size and shape depending on the growing environment. They may be twisted or gnarled and can measure up to 20 centimeters long and 8 centimeters wide. The rough skins are brownish-gray and can be covered in small rootlets. The flesh is bright lavender and has a slimy texture like taro and is very starchy.

Ube (pronounced “oo-beh”) is a purple yam species in the Philippines, a tuberous root vegetable.

Dioscorea alata has many common names, including purple yam, ube plant, winged yam, white yam, how much cbd gummies to take water yam, greater yam and more. According to the Missouri Botanical Garden, purple yam plant grows in U.S. Department of Agriculture plant hardiness zones 9 through 11.

Ratalu Purple yams are native to Indonesia, though their specific origin is unknown. They are grown and cultivated in a region that ranges from India through Myanmar and Vietnam to Malaysia, Indonesia and the Philippines, and south to northern Australia. The starchy root vegetable grows How many delta 8 gummies should I eat? best in warm, tropical and subtropical regions where the summers are wet. They are also an important food crop in the Caribbean, Central America and West Africa. They are grown on a limited basis in Florida and in Southern California where they require more water and attention.
